Saab Automobile AB

In its early days, Saab was an aircraft manufacturer, but in the 1950s, the company switched to production of automobiles. At the end of the 1980s the company was struggling, and a sale to General Motors was announced in 1990. This was a plan to save Saab.

The deal fell through The deal failed, and Saab Automobile AB was placed in administration, which is the Swedish equivalent of Chapter 11 bankruptcy. The company was sold to Dutch automobile maker Spyker Cars NV.

Although it is a small-scale car manufacturer Saab's vehicles are renowned for their innovation and safety features. The flagship model of the company is the 9-3, which is available as a convertible or sedan. Other models include the 9-5, which can be purchased as a premium station wagon or sedan.

Saab is a specialized brand that is targeted at a particular segment of customers. Saab's cars are usually higher priced than other brands but they do come with distinctive features that make them stand out from the competition. Saab models aren't just equipped with advanced safety features, but also come with a sleek exterior and high-tech interior.

Saab has a long and successful history as an aircraft manufacturer which has given it a distinct identity and a reputation of excellence. Saab's innovative designs earned it the exclusive royal warrant from the Swedish Royal Family. The company has also led the way in advances in ergonomics, green technology, and turbocharging.

Most newer Saab models have key-fobs, which resemble traditional metal keys however, they aren't required to start or enter the car. These key-fobs are connected to the car via a transmitter/transponder, which is separate from the metal key blade or shell. They can be added the vehicle by a dealer with a specific handheld computer known as Tech-2. The car needs to be programmed to recognize this new key.

If you lose your sole working Saab key, the dealer will replace the computer in your car and charge you a high price for doing so. However you can add an additional key to the majority of newer vehicles without replacing the computer of the car. This is accomplished by modifying the EEPROM of the car's computer.

However, the car does have some idiosyncrasies that are worth mentioning. One of them is the position of the ignition. The ignition is typically mounted on the steering column or dash of the majority of cars, however the ignition in the Saab 99 Turbo's is located on the center console. This is to prevent drivers from crashing their knees into the ignition in frontal crashes. This is a smart safety design, but it could cause issues for owners.

Another idiosyncratic feature is the Saab lock system. The cylinder lock is not only impossible to break, it is it is also impossible to open with the use of a key. It uses a combination of deadlocks and an electronic lock that requires a unique rolling code from the key to turn on the engine. This makes it a very secure vehicle against burglaries and theft of the vehicle itself.
